How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Elizabeth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Elizabeth Park Studio Apartments | $1,848 | $880 | $7,543 |
Elizabeth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,287 | $987 | $8,936 |
Elizabeth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,198 | $1,025 | $10,000+ |
Elizabeth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,029 | $1,387 | $10,000+ |
Elizabeth Park 4 Bedroom Apartments | $8,302 | $2,100 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Elizabeth Park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Elizabeth Park with 2 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Elizabeth Park is at Hallmark at the Park listed at $1,180.
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Elizabeth Park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Elizabeth Park is $3,198.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Elizabeth Park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Elizabeth Park is a 2,310 square feet unit starting from $3,399 at The Gossett on Church.
What is the average size for Elizabeth Park 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Elizabeth Park is currently 1,044 sq ft.
